Seminole County School District

District Information

Seminole County Public Schools (SCPS) is the 12th largest school district in Florida and is 60th nationally with more than 67,000 students and 10,000 employees. SCPS is a leader in education throughout Central Florida and the State and is widely recognized as a Premier National School District.

2018-2019 Florida Department of Education EdStats Information

District Demographics

Number of Students Race/Ethnicity ELL Status
68,289 White: 48.7%
Hispanic: 27.1%
Black: 14.7%
Asian: 5.3%
Two or More Races: 3.7%
Pacific Islander: 0.3%
American Indian: 0.2%
ELL Students: 5.3%
Non-ELL Students: 94.7%
